Free Music Archive
Thousands of free downloads.
You need a user account.
To listen to something, use the play button next to the song.

To download the MP3, go for the download button to the right and get in to your account.
A user account lets you add songs to a playlist and play them directly from the online window.
But even without an account, all songs are streamable before you download them.

Internet Archive
Huge variety of music.
Can download in bulk or individually.
Supports streaming before downloading.
Cluttered, hard-to-use website.
Internet Archive has a vast collection of all types of media, including classical music.
Most of it can be downloaded in the MP3 format, and sometimes OGG and others.
The only downside to using this site is that it’s hard to know where to start your search.

Musopen
Several ways to browse.
Can stream first, before saving.
Must register a user account.
Standard quality audio only.
Limited to five downloads per day.
The site sometimes doesn’t work well.
Musopen has thousands of free classical music downloads from virtually any composer.
It also has a ton of free sheet music available.
It’s easy to find downloads from any composer.
Streaming directly from the site is available for everyone, but a free user account is required for downloads.
Stream Classical Music Radio Stations
Another way to get classical music is through online radio stations.
For example, theAccuRadio Classicalpage lists several relevant radio stations, like Avant Garde Classical and All-American Classical.
